[openib-general] RE: [PATCH] OpenSM/ib_types.h: Modifyib_port_info_compute_rate

Hal Rosenstock halr at voltaire.com
Sun Dec 18 08:43:36 PST 2005


On Sun, 2005-12-18 at 11:38, Fab Tillier wrote:
> Hi Hal,
> 
> > From: Hal Rosenstock [mailto:halr at voltaire.com]
> > Sent: Sunday, December 18, 2005 7:48 AM
> > 
> > On Sun, 2005-12-18 at 06:53, Eitan Zahavi wrote:
> > > Hi Hal,
> > >
> > > The attached patch is fine. Please go ahead and commit it.
> > >
> > > BTW:
> > > In the following commit 4509 you have changed the name of a
> > > switch info record field.
> > > Note this is an API change and have severe effect on any
> > > application using ib_types.h (and there are plenty of these)
> > 
> > Is this "API" frozen for all time ? How would you propose that this
> > "API" evolve ? I do not see where there is any versioning to the API.
> 
> The ib_types.h file in the OpenSM project was originally lifted from the IBAL
> project.  The Windows OpenIB Project, since it's derived from IBAL, has that
> file.  Currently, OpenSM has it's own shadow copy of that header, so changes to
> it must be carefully controlled to keep OpenSM building on Windows.
> 
> Hopefully that helps explain.

OpenSM builds. It is other tools (currently non OpenIB) which experience
problems.

-- Hal




More information about the general mailing list